Lead Java Developer

Company:  Pyramid Consulting, Inc
Location: Plano
Closing Date: 05/11/2024
Hours: Full Time
Type: Permanent
Job Requirements / Description

Immediate need for a talented Lead Java Developer. This is a 12+ months contract opportunity with long-term potential and is located in Plano, TX (Hybrid). Please review the job description below and contact me ASAP if you are interested.


Job ID: 24-27809


Pay Range: $65 - $70/hour. Employee benefits include, but are not limited to, health insurance (medical, dental, vision), 401(k) plan, and paid sick leave (depending on work location).


Key Responsibilities:


  • Ability to develop, modify and adopt tools and processes to support self-service data pipeline management
  • Drive adoption of the these data tools to modernize existing ETL frameworks/processes
  • Collaborate with business and technology partners across the organization to assess data needs and prioritize adoption accordingly
  • Identify additional strategic opportunities to evolve the data engineering practice


Key Requirements and Technology Experience:


  • We are looking for a Hands on Lead Developer who is skilled in Core Java, Java 8, Databases, Testing frameworks.
  • Someone who can mentor a team of junior developers and can also be totally hands on.
  • Typically requires 10+ years of experience.
  • 10+ years of experience in data engineering or business intelligence
  • Experience building production data pipelines using frameworks such Spark, Hive/Hadoop and/or with INFORMATICA or equivalent ETL tools.
  • Hands on experience with schema design and data modeling
  • 10+ years of software development in a major language such as java and Python.
  • 3 plus years of experience to common Python packages, such as PySpark
  • Minimum 3 to 5 years of practical working experience in Relational Databases, preferably Oracle or Oracle Exadata
  • Have a software engineering mindset and strive to write maintainable, and testable code
  • Comfortable with a variety of tech stacks, and interested in performing proof of concepts on newer trends
  • Strong SQL skills and knowledge of relational databases (Oracle etc) and familiarity with other data stores such as Hadoop, data stores
  • Experience with performance tuning data transformations across large data sets
  • Exceptional problem solving skills Excellent communication skills
  • Understanding of the Agile methodology
  • BS/MS in Computer Science, Engineering or other quantitative discipline
  • Knowledge of financial concepts
  • Knowledge of cloud or distributed computing
  • Experience with Airflow
  • Experience with BI Platforms such as MicroStrategy or Tableau
  • Software development in an Agile environment
  • Working experience with Git, Jira, Confluence
  • Excellent written and oral communication skills
  • Passion for automation and continual process improvement


Our client is a leading Banking Industry, and we are currently interviewing to fill this and other similar contract positions. If you are interested in this position, please apply online for immediate consideration.


Pyramid Consulting, Inc. provides equal employment opportunities to all employees and applicants for employment and prohibits discrimination and harassment of any type without regard to race, color, religion, age, sex, national origin, disability status, genetics, protected veteran status, sexual orientation, gender identity or expression, or any other characteristic protected by federal, state or local laws.

Apply Now
Share this job
Pyramid Consulting, Inc
An error has occurred. This application may no longer respond until reloaded. Reload 🗙